There are multiple federally funded education programs and resources in Texas: Texas Head Start and Early Head Start. Head Start provides free preschool for children ages 3 to 5 from families meeting income guidelines. WebWhile in the low-income child care program, you must notify your county department of human/social services of any change in your eligibility activity within four weeks of the change. You must also notify the county if your income is greater than the maximum allowed amount of 85% of the State Median Income. If your children need a child care ... WebChild Care Program Eligibility. The state's child care system includes several programs, each addressing different child care needs. The California Work Opportunity and Responsibility to Kids (CalWORKs) Child Care Program was established in 1997 to provide subsidized services for welfare program participants and low-income families.
